I have a little problem, i participe in the 'Large Compression
Benchmark' (http://cs.fit.edu/~mmahoney/compression/text.html) and
need to cache the whole enwik8 file (100MB) on memory but when i
try to allocate space for it i get a compiler error, saying that
maximum is 64MB (67108864). I tried to use $MEMORY
200000000,500000000 (200MB stack and 500MB heap) and the compiler
switches, but no success.
How are you trying to allocate the memory, and for which target
operating system are you compiling?
Oppsss, sorry, I have tried to allocate using pointer, direct array
var and pointer to type array
a)
var
p : pointer of byte;
...
GetMem(p,100000000); //100 MB
b)
var
a : array[1..100000000] of byte; //100MB
c)
type
a = array[1..100000000] of byte; //100MB
pa = ^a;
var
p : pa;
...
GetMem(p,sizeof(a));
Also tried changing 100M of byte with 25M of cardinal but got the same error.
Operating system is WinXP SP2. AthlonXP 2000+ and 1.25 GBRam
